McCord Appointed Director of the Georgia Commission on Higher Education

3/15/2015

Bishop B. Michael Watson, Bishop James King, and the Georgia Commission on Higher Education announce the appointment of Rev. Michael McCord as the next Executive Director of the Georgia United Methodist Commission on Higher Education and Campus Ministry. The appointment will be effective in June of 2015. 
 
McCord will follow Rev. Cindy Autry who will retire in June. 
 
McCord is currently Director of Campus Ministry Resources and Training for the United Methodist General Board of Higher Education in Nashville. 
 
He will be "coming home" for the new assignment. McCord grew up in the North Georgia Conference, then served as founder and director of the Wesley Foundation in Macon from 2001 to 2010. He is an ordained elder in the South Georgia Conference. 
 
"We are so excited about this appointment because Michael knows us in Georgia," said Leigh Martin, president of the Commission. "Not only that, he knows Higher Education across the United Methodist denomination."
 
The Commission serves the North and South Georgia Conferences, encompassing nine United Methodist colleges and universities, two United Methodist seminaries, and 16 Wesley Foundations.
 
"This is an incredible opportunity," said McCord. "I have had the opportunity to travel the world, and Georgia's Commission on Higher Education and Campus Ministry is the best and the largest in United Methodism. I'll be following an incredible leader, and can build on that success."
